Os códigos de erros podem ser muito úteis ao resolver problemas de pedidos de anúncios não preenchidos.
Neste artigo, ficará a saber mais acerca de:
- Códigos de erros do SDK Google Mobile Ads
- Opções para obter códigos de erros do SDK
- Tipos de códigos de erros comuns do SDK
- Recursos adicionais
Códigos de erros do SDK Google Mobile Ads
Os códigos de erros do SDK Google Mobile Ads ajudam a saber quais são os motivos pelos quais não é possível preencher um pedido de anúncio. Quando o SDK envia um pedido de anúncio aos servidores da Google, o servidor responde com um anúncio ou uma resposta de ausência de preenchimento. Por vezes, a resposta de ausência de preenchimento inclui uma mensagem de erro para indicar o que correu mal.
Nos casos em que não é indicado um código de erro, pode consultar os nossos recursos para resolver problemas de anúncios que não estão a ser apresentados. Também pode resolver problemas encontrados com o inspetor de anúncios.
Opções para obter códigos de erros do SDK
Para Android:
- Obtenha erros de carregamento de anúncios através da chamada de retorno de falha de carregamento de anúncios
- Configure o rastreio de rede e procure registos com
"Ads.*: Não foi possível carregar o anúncio"
Para iOS:
- Obtenha erros de carregamento de anúncios através da chamada de retorno de falha de carregamento de anúncios
- Veja os registos de anúncios a partir da consola de depuração Xcode
Tipos de códigos de erros comuns do SDK
Esta tabela apresenta os códigos de erros mais comuns, o significado dos códigos de erros e os passos que pode seguir.
Código de erro (Android) |
Código de erro (iOS) |
O que é que isto significa? | O que pode fazer? |
---|---|---|---|
ERROR_CODE_ |
GADErrorServer |
Recebe este código de erro quando existe um erro do servidor de anúncios. Por exemplo, foi recebida uma resposta inválida do servidor de anúncios. |
|
ERROR_CODE_ |
GADErrorInvalid |
Recebe este código de erro para um pedido de anúncio inválido, por exemplo, quando o ID do bloco de anúncios está incorreto. Normalmente, este código de erro indica que a implementação do pedido de anúncio não cumpre os requisitos do SDK. |
Consulte o código de exemplo e as apps de exemplo indicados na documentação para programadores para ajudar a implementar as funções corretamente. |
ERROR_CODE_ |
GADErrorNetwork |
Recebe este erro quando não é possível preencher um pedido de anúncio devido à conetividade da rede. Isto pode dever-se ao facto de o telemóvel do utilizador alternar entre redes ou as perturbações na rede distorcerem a comunicação entre a app e o servidor de anúncios. |
Certifique-se de que tem uma ligação à Internet estável. Nota: alguns fornecedores de telecomunicações também podem limitar tráfego específico devido a políticas, o que também pode provocar este erro.
|
ERROR_CODE_ |
GADErrorNoFill |
Se tiver este código de erro, significa que o pedido de anúncio foi bem-sucedido, mas não foi devolvido nenhum anúncio devido à falta de procura. O que está a acontecer? Os anunciantes podem segmentar regiões, plataformas e perfis de utilizador específicos com base na relevância da empresa, o que pode resultar numa menor disponibilidade de anúncios para uma determinada região ou perfil de utilizador. Este código de erro sugere que a implementação está correta, mas o pedido de anúncio não foi preenchido devido à falta de disponibilidade de um anúncio adequado nesse momento específico em que foi enviado um pedido de anúncio a partir da app. |
|